Design and Build Quality

The KastKing Lethal Blaze features a lightweight, low-profile design that weighs only 7 ounces, making it highly portable and comfortable for long fishing trips. Its frame is constructed from glass fiber-infused nylon, offering exceptional rigidity. In contrast, the Okuma Ceymar A also promotes lightweight design but focuses on a corrosion-resistant frame, side plate, and rotor. Both reels are built with durability in mind, but the KastKing's emphasis on a specific design for baitcasting may appeal more to anglers looking for performance in demanding conditions.

Drag System Performance

The KastKing Lethal Blaze showcases a powerful drag system with a maximum drag of up to 15.4 lbs, tailored for bass fishing and inshore conditions. This robust system provides significant control when fighting fish. Meanwhile, the Okuma Ceymar A features a multi-disc, oiled felt drag system for smooth control. While both reels provide effective drag systems, the KastKing offers a higher maximum drag capacity, making it a better choice for anglers targeting larger species.

Gear Ratio and Retrieval Speed

The KastKing Lethal Blaze excels with its 7.3:1 high-speed gear ratio, allowing for quick lure retrieval and enhanced responsiveness. This makes it particularly suitable for techniques requiring rapid action, such as flipping and pitching. On the other hand, the Okuma Ceymar A does not specify a gear ratio in the provided data, focusing instead on its smooth operation through a 7BB+1RB bearing system. The KastKing’s faster gear ratio positions it as a more dynamic option for those who prioritize speed in their fishing tactics.
